XRP is showing signs of a strong recovery, driven by substantial whale accumulation and renewed investor confidence. Recently dipping below $0.41, XRP has rebounded to around $0.44, reflecting a positive shift in sentiment.
This resurgence is largely due to a significant purchase of 300 million coins by a whale, valued at approximately $130.13 million. Such purchases often signal confidence in future price increases. Additionally, the ongoing legal battle between Ripple and the U.S. SEC has fueled investor optimism.
Bill Morgan, a pro-XRP lawyer, has increased his holdings and plans to buy more if prices decline, indicating a bullish outlook. Historical patterns show that favorable legal outcomes can lead to robust gains for XRP.
Currently, the XRP price has soared past $0.44, with a 1.55% increase. Its trading volume surged 86% to $1.33 billion. XRP Futures Open Interest has also recovered, suggesting renewed market confidence.
In the long term, a favorable outcome in the Ripple vs. SEC case could significantly boost XRP’s price and investor sentiment.
